East Village, Manhattan · bar
A bar that’s loud in its quietness. Walls are decked with monk murals, bartenders may don robes, Gregorian chants or low-key instrumental music play—convos are done in whispers, not decibels. The beer list leans Belgian & European; expect a dozen draft options plus bottles. Tiny room, candlelit corners, very few distractions—if you bring a large, loud crew, someone’s gonna get shushed.
